How To Install a Radiator in the 1964 Cadillac Eldorado

How To Install a Radiator in the 1964 Cadillac Eldorado

In this video, Bob will show you how to install the Caddy Daddy aluminum radiator in the 1964 Cadillac Eldorado. He’ll explain the difference between the copper radiator that came with the vehicle, and the one he installs as a replacement. If your Cadillac does not have air conditioning, it will not have a fan clutch. The fan blade, fan clutch, shroud, brackets, and hoses, are all part of this install, as this vehicle has air conditioning. This will help get your cooling system back on track and allow your Cadillac to run the way it’s supposed to.
